Output 8fa6a326b5a816d81f985fda91f50214ad027bba299c93cef8670164595176ab:2

value
18127763
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d65a66087bad7772e47931fb211f57c46bae5a42 OP_EQUAL
address
3MEQpbdxDZwAbMn88tBwQTiuB2a8ZV7jLL
transaction
8fa6a326b5a816d81f985fda91f50214ad027bba299c93cef8670164595176ab
spent
true